Material Types Comparison
Picking the appropriate materials for your deck is necessary, as it not just influences the framework's durability however additionally its general visual allure. You have numerous options, each with its benefits and drawbacks. Pressure-treated lumber is a preferred option for cost and strength but calls for routine maintenance. Composite products mix timber fibers and plastic, using durability and reduced maintenance, though they can be more expensive. If you like all-natural looks, hardwoods like teak or mahogany give spectacular looks and longevity, however they often come with a higher price. Light weight aluminum decking is extremely long lasting and resistant to weather, yet it may not match the standard wood appearance. Consider your budget, upkeep choices, and preferred lifespan when making your choice.

Analyzing Ground Problems
As you plan for deck setup, reviewing ground problems is important to guarantee a steady and enduring framework. Begin by checking the dirt type; sandy or loose soils may need extra reinforcement. Look for drain problems, as standing water can weaken your deck's foundation in time. If the ground is unequal, think about leveling it to give a strong base for your deck. Look for any blockages like tree origins or huge rocks that could interfere with setup. Additionally, evaluate the proximity of nearby structures, as this can affect your deck's design and security. Budgeting for Your Deck Project
Before diving right into your deck project, it's vital to develop a practical spending plan that covers all elements of the setup. Beginning by establishing the materials you desire to utilize-- timber, composite, or PVC-- each comes with different rate factors. Consider labor costs if you're working with experts, or consider the tools and materials needed for a DIY strategy.
Don't forget to consist of licenses and evaluations, site here which can differ by place. It's important to set apart an added 10-15% for unforeseen expenses that may arise throughout the process.
Finally, think of any additionals, like barriers, illumination, or furnishings, that could improve your deck's capability and aesthetic appeals. By creating a detailed budget plan, you'll assure you not only remain on track monetarily but additionally create the outside room you've imagined.
